Why can i not import sklearn

Why am I not able to import sklearn? I downloaded Anaconda Navigator and it has scikit-learn in it. I even pip installed sklearn , numpy and scipy in Command Prompt and it shows that it has already been installed, but still when I import sklearn in Python (I use PyCharm for coding) it doesn't work. It says 'No module named sklearn'.

Your python interpretor in pycharm is probably not pointing to Anaconda's python, but to the system's default.

See this to select the correct python binary.

Problem solved! I didn't know that I was supposed to change my interpreter to Anaconda's interpreter(I am fairly new to Python). Thanks for the help!
